`
yangguangfu
  • 浏览: 1539761 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论
文章列表

Android编码规范

                                         Android研发规范                                   微博:@杨光福IT讲师 整理     转自:http://blog.csdn.net/wwj_748/article/details/42347283   1、Android编码规范 包命名规范 包(packages):采用反域名命名规则,全部使用小写字母。一级包名为com,二级包名为xxx(可以是公司域名或者个人命名),三级包名根据应用进行命名,四级包名为模块名或层级名。 包名 ...
  老有学生问我,阿福老师:怎么写Android应用或者IOS应用和服务器交换接口?怎么分析同行软件交互数据?看了你就知道了,阿福老师今天特别录的。微博:@杨光福IT讲师 ;微信:yangguangfu520下载地址:http://pan.baidu.com/s/1i3J570p
[摘要]此次IO大会,谷歌重点发布了三大智能平台,包括了移动端、可穿戴设备以及物联网。   腾讯数码讯(吴彬)北京时间5月29日,谷歌(微博)在美国旧金山举行2015年I/O大会。作为一年一度的谷歌开发者大会,每年的I/O大会都是谷歌向外界展示一年来最新最前沿以及最尖端创新成果的展台,今年亦是如此。而在刚刚结束的2015年I/O大会上,谷歌拿出的干货颇多,下面让我们一一来回顾。 三大智能平台 三大智能平台是今年I/O大会上最具看点的部分,也是此次开发者大会的重中之重。三大平台包括了全新的移动端平台Android M,智能穿戴平台Android Wear以及一个全新的物联网平台Brill ...
/* /** * 网络请求工具类 * @author 阿福 * */ public class HttpUtils { public final static HttpCache sHttpCache = new HttpCache(); private final DefaultHttpClient httpClient; private final HttpContext httpContext = new BasicHttpContext(); private HttpRedirectHandler htt ...
/** * 加载图片工具类 * @author afu * */ public class BitmapUtils implements TaskHandler { /** * 判断任务是否暂停 */ private boolean pauseTask = false; /** * 是否取消所有任务 */ private boolean cancelAllTask = false; private final Object pauseTaskLock = new Object(); ...
经常有网友问我Android怎么入门怎么开始学习,今晚特地花时间整理出了Android的完整学习路线图,希望对大家有帮助。 杨光福IT讲师微博:http://weibo.com/321chinavideo    
/** * 判断文件编码 * @param file 文件 * @return 编码:GBK,UTF-8,UTF-16LE */ public String getCharset(File file) { String charset = "GBK"; byte[] first3Bytes = new byte[3]; try { boolean checked = false; BufferedInputStream bis = new BufferedInputStream( new FileIn ...
/** * true电筒打开 * false电筒关闭 */ private boolean isOpen = false; /** * 打开闪光灯 */ private void openFlashLight() { if (!isOpen) {//闪光灯处于关闭状态 if (camera==null) { camera=Camera.open(); } camera.startPreview(); Parameters parameters = camera.getParameters(); ...
                  Android4.0环境搭建概要   适合人群    本系列适合有经验的研发人员,此系列记录我在工作或者教学开发的一些经验分享,如果有什么不对的地方,还望不吝赐教。   在开始Android开发之旅启动之前,首先要搭建环境,然后创建一个简单的HelloWorld。本文的主题如下:   1.1、JDK安装   如果你还没有JDK的话,可以去下载,接下来的工作就是安装提示一步一步走。设置环境变量步骤如下:  
  实现原理 fork分叉函数   fork分叉(分裂)函数可以创建一个新进程, 并且新创建出来的进程(子进程)拥有创建它的那个进程(父进程)的数据空间, 堆栈资源等的拷贝. 并且相互不影响. (跟fork zha弹原理一样)   返回值会返回两 ...
看到很多关于应用退出的问题,今天在这里为大家简单总结一下,如果说的不对还望大家见谅。 方法一:System.exit(0) 和android.os.Process.killProcess(android.os.Process.myPid()),我想很多人都尝试过,当关 闭多个Activity的时候这两个方法根本不起作用,原因当然和Activity的堆栈管理有关。 方法二:restartPackage,这种方法会终止一切和这个程序包关联的,所有共享同一uid的process被kill,所有   的activity会被removed所有创建的服务会停止,还会发一个广播 Intent.ACTIO ...
1.加入权限      在manifest.xml文件中要添加 <uses-permission android:name="android.permission.READ_PHONE_STATE" />     
下载地址 [321浏览器应用简介]        1、内置万能播放器。        2、断点续传:支持上次下不完,接着下。        3、下载速度快:比同行软件下载快。        4、支持国内全部视频网站的视频点播。        5、支持中央电视台直接在浏览器直播。             

321浏览器

 下载地址: http://soft.crossmo.com/softinfo_381319.html  [应用简介] 1、内置万能播放器。 2、断点续传:支持上次下不完,接着下。 3、下载速度快:比同行软件下载快。 4、支持国内全部视频网站的视频点播。 5、支持中央电视台直接在浏览器直播。      
http://dev.wo.com.cn/docportal/doc_queryMdocDetail.action?mdoc.docindex=6130#   资源描述: 1.android提供了webView控件专门用来浏览网页。然后在程序中装载webView控件,设置属性,比如:颜色、字体、要访问的网址等。通过loadUrl方法设置当前webView需要访问的网址。在创建WebView时,系统有一个默认的设置,我们可以通过WebView.getSettings来得到这个设置。  2.下面是设置一些常用属性、状态的方法WebSettings常用方法:setAllowFileAcce ...
Global site tag (gtag.js) - Google Analytics